In the Wine menu of the Applications menu, it shows the folder of a program (and the folders within it) that I deleted. Yet, it won't update. Obviously, if I click on a item in the folder nothing will happen, but how do I get rid of it?
Gnome/KDE menus are entirely independant creature from WINE. The creation of these types of menus is handled by an WINE is used to install ***dows programs which would normally add program icons in ***dows. I don't believe this feature is fully implemented in a way that would remove them upon uninstall of said programs. Your best bet is to just uncheck them so they don't show if they refuse to be removed.
